簡體   English   中英

php插入/更新一列

[英]php insert / update one column

我想將數據插入到部門列中,因為它只有空值,所以我創建了名為 $department 的變量來獲取正確的數據,但我不想影響他們已經擁有正確數據的其他列。

users

UserID , first name  , last name , department

現在不知道做錯了什么。 這是我嘗試過的。

UPDATE Users SET department= '$department'";

INSERT INTO Users (department) VALUES ('$department');

謝謝!

但我不想影響他們已經擁有正確數據的其他列。

所以過濾掉你不想更新的行:

UPDATE Users SET department= '$department'" WHERE department IS NOT NULL;
UPDATE Users SET department = '$department' WHERE department IS NULL;

此查詢將您的正確值放在部門字段為空的每條記錄上。

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M